Tucked away on a quiet residential street in the heart of Battersea, this beautifully refurbished three-bedroom terraced house offers stylish living across three well-designed floors. The ground floor boasts an open-plan kitchen and reception room with high ceilings and wood flooring, creating a bright and inviting space. The sleek kitchen features integrated appliances and a breakfast bar, and the living space has ample room for family living and entertaining. A particular highlight is the west-facing patio garden which is adorned with mature jasmine offering a tranquil, fragrant setting for al fresco dining or relaxation. A guest cloakroom completes the ground floor. Upstairs, the first floor comprises two generous double bedrooms and an elegant shower room. The top floor hosts a spacious double bedroom with ample eaves storage, offering a peaceful retreat.

Matthews Street is a pretty residential street located close to the green spaces of Battersea Park, and the trendy newly developed Battersea Power Station which offers an array of shops, eateries and leisure facilities. When it comes to transport, Clapham Junction station is situated 0.7 miles from the property, which provides Overground links to Victoria, Waterloo, Gatwick Airport, to name a few and the Northern Line at Battersea Power Station underground station is 1.2 miles away. Alternatively, you can hop on one of the many buses that stop near the property, which will take you to Sloane Square, South Kensington, Chelsea, Fulham, Vauxhall and other areas. If you prefer a more scenic route, you can take the river bus from Battersea Pier, and enjoy the views of the Thames as you travel to Westminster, Blackfriars, Canary Wharf and more
